The hexadecimal color code #734B99 corresponds to the code RGB( 115, 75, 153 ). It's a shade of Purple. This color is a combination of red (at 0,45 level), green (at 0,29 level) and blue (at 0,60 level). Its brightness is 44% and its saturation is 34%. It is composed of red at 33%, green at 21% and blue at 44%.
